Caloranaerobacter Wery et al. 2001 (complete authorship reads Wery, Cambon-Bonavita and Barbier), gen. nov.
Type species: ¤ Caloranaerobacter azorensis Wery et al. 2001.
Etymology: L. n. calor, heat; Gr. pref. an, not; Gr. n. aer aeros, air; N.L. masc. n. bacter, rod or staff; N.L. masc. n. Caloranaerobacter, a thermophilic, anaerobic rod.
Reference: WERY (N.), MORICET (J.M.), CUEFF (V.), JEAN (J.), PIGNET (P.), LESONGEUR (F.), CAMBON-BONAVITA (M.A.) and BARBIER (G.): Caloranaerobacter azorensis gen. nov., sp. nov., an anaerobic thermophilic bacterium isolated from a deep-sea hydrothermal vent. Int. J. Syst. Evol. Microbiol., 2001, 51, 1789-1796.

Caloranaerobacter azorensis Wery et al. 2001 (complete authorship reads Wery, Cambon-Bonavita and Barbier), sp. nov. (Type species of the genus).
Type strain (see also StrainInfo.net): strain MV1087 = CNCM I-2543 = DSM 13643.
GenBank/EMBL/DDBJ accession number for the 16S rRNA gene sequence of the type strain: AJ272422.
Etymology: N.L. masc. adj. azorensis, pertaining to the Azores.
Reference: WERY (N.), MORICET (J.M.), CUEFF (V.), JEAN (J.), PIGNET (P.), LESONGEUR (F.), CAMBON-BONAVITA (M.A.) and BARBIER (G.): Caloranaerobacter azorensis gen. nov., sp. nov., an anaerobic thermophilic bacterium isolated from a deep-sea hydrothermal vent. Int. J. Syst. Evol. Microbiol., 2001, 51, 1789-1796.

Note: CNCM is solely set up to deal with deposits on a confidential basis (i.e. patent deposits under the Budapest Treaty). Strain CNCM I-2543 is probably a patent deposit.
